Things you should not load in a dishwasher

Posted on August 8, 2019 by selene

You load your dishwasher with utensils and they come out clean from it. Be careful with what you should load and which dish should not be put in that can destroy your dishwasher. Refer to the list below

1. Sharp Things – Putting knives and other sharp objects are prohibited from loading in the dishwasher. It can damage your hands while trying to load in or taking them out once they are cleaned. It is always recommended to wash such things by hand.

2. Non-stick pots and pans – Unless you have clear instructions from the manufacturer that the dishwasher is safe for washing utensils with non-stick coating, you should load them in the dishwasher. The process of dishwashing used by a washer can destroy the non-stick coating and it will ruin your dish.

3. The metallic decoration used in Chinese clay – There are dishwashers invented which allows china dishware as well, but if there are metallic decorations done on the dishes then they should be washed in the dishwasher. Since it may damage the decoration. You will have to be careful if you are cleaning china products in the dishwasher since it may get chipped off when it comes in contact with other utensils put in together.

4. Milk glasses – There are pop semi-opaque milk glasses available in the market and if they are cleaned in the dishwasher then the chances are quite high that the white colour will turn yellow soon. Use hands to wash such items and keep them new for long.

5. Pressure cooker lids – Cooker lids should not be washed in the dishwasher since the detergent or food particles can get clogged in the safety valve. Consider washing them with soap and warm water by hand. Also, don’t put the top back on the cooker when it is still wet since it may get jammed and the pot can go waste.

6. Aluminium cookware – The hot water in the dishwasher can harm the surface of the aluminium cookware whereas the detergent can also dull its shine. Apart from the damaged finish, they may also mark other dishes that are put in along with them. Be sure to have a look at the instructions first as to which kind of utensils are best cleaned in it.

7. Things with paper labels – Dishwashers can remove or loosen the paper labels that are present in bottles and jars. These labels can get clogged in the dishwasher itself or can stick to other utensils creating a mess all over.

8. Many plastic utensils – Don’t use any kind of plastic items in the dishwasher unless it is mentioned that the item is dishwasher safe. The plastic dishes should always be kept in the top rack since the heat present below can melt them.

Keep your dishes clean and your dishwasher in working condition by taking proper care and following the instructions regarding its usage. Using it appropriately and according to the instructions will clean your dishes efficiently and less time taken.
